接口测试中的网络安全测试用例
时间: 2024-08-06 17:01:11 浏览: 67
安全测试用例模板,适合测试及开发人员对系统进行漏洞修复
在接口测试中,网络安全测试用例主要关注以下几个方面:
1. **接口安全**:
- **参数验证**:测试输入参数的边界条件,比如使用边界值法[^1],确保系统不会接受超出预期范围的输入,防止潜在的安全漏洞。
- **身份验证**:验证是否能正确地绕过身份认证过程,这可能涉及到模拟无效或恶意凭证尝试访问受限资源。
2. **数据加密**:检查接口是否对敏感信息进行了加密,以及加密规则的复杂性和强度。通常会测试解密错误的数据能否导致安全问题。
3. **异常处理**:
- **必传/非必传参数**:确保在缺少必要参数时,接口能够正确返回错误消息,而不是直接暴露敏感信息。
- **参数类型检查**:测试不同类型的参数是否会被正确处理,避免因为类型错误引发的安全风险。
在实践中,这些测试用例通常是基于接口文档和安全策略来设计的,通过自动化工具如JMeter或Postman来执行。完成测试后,任何发现的安全问题都会记录并追踪以便修复。最后,详细的测试报告会包括所有测试结果和针对这些问题的建议。
阅读全文